Powerful Performance for Outdoor Use
The Firebird FSA02-YE features an axe head made of 3Cr13 stainless steel with a hardness of 51-52 HRC, offering decent wear resistance and corrosion protection for chopping tasks, though it may require more frequent sharpening compared to higher-grade steels. The axe head also functions as a hammer with a 3.8cm surface diameter, extending to a 13.5cm cutting edge, useful for tasks like driving tent stakes. The kit includes a detachable 30.8cm saw (23.8cm blade) with a serrated edge, stored in the handle, and a 7cm flint (11g) for fire-starting, which works even when wet, unlike matches. The handle, made of glass fiber-reinforced nylon, measures 36.7cm long and 3.8cm wide, with grooves to prevent slippage, though some users note the saw vibrates in the handle during chopping, suggesting removal to avoid discomfort. This makes the FSA02-YE a practical choice for outdoor use, though users should manage saw storage during heavy tasks.
Durable and Compact Design
The Firebird FSA02-YE is designed for portability, with a total length of 443mm (44.3cm) and a weight of 755g (0.8kg), making it compact enough to fit in a backpack for outdoor adventures. The axe head's 3Cr13 steel is coated with black paint to reduce glare and enhance safety, while the nylon handle is resistant to temperature changes, moisture, and impacts, ensuring durability in rugged conditions like camping or hiking. The kit includes a yellow plastic case with a belt clip to cover the sharp edge, though some users find the clip initially misaligned, requiring adjustment for proper use. The saw's handle is made of reinforced ABS plastic, but its thickness may increase cutting effort compared to thinner saws, balancing durability with functionality. This makes the FSA02-YE a durable, compact choice for outdoor use, though users should adjust the belt clip and be prepared for the saw's cutting effort.
